About the Job You're Considering The Presales Architect – Digital Manufacturing Solutions will lead solutioning efforts for digital transformation initiatives in various life sciences manufacturing environments. This role is pivotal in shaping client engagements, crafting winning proposals, and driving innovation in automation, manufacturing, and measurement solutions for global pharma, biotech, and medtech clients. Extensive travel will be required to interface directly with clients. Location This is a remote role, with candidates ideally situated within Eastern or Central time in the United States. Your Role - Lead presales solution design for RFPs, RFIs, and proactive pursuits in Life Sciences manufacturing domains. - Conduct client workshops, discovery sessions, and technical deep dives to understand business needs and translate them into tailored solutions - Collaborate with Sales, Delivery, and Product teams to define solution architecture, scope, and effort estimation - Author white papers, case studies, and present at webinars or industry forums to position the organization as a trusted advisor - Contribute to internal knowledge bases and reusable solution assets - Act as a bridge between presales and delivery teams to ensure solution integrity and client satisfaction post-sale - Support Center of Excellence initiatives including capability building, training, and mentoring junior architects Your Skills and Experience - 8+ years in Life Sciences IT or consulting, with at least 5 years in presales or solution architecture - Proven experience implimenting life sciences manufacturing solutions - Strong understanding of cGMP regulations - Excellent communication, presentation, and stakeholder management skills - Ability to work across geographies and time zones - Ability to define and maintain program governance structures, track cross-functional interdependencies, and manage complex risks/issues - Deep knowledge of Automation solutions, Operational Technology, Project Engineering & Controls, and Qualification considerations Preferred Qualifications - Bachelor’s or Master’s in Life Sciences, Engineering, or related field - PMP or PgMP certification The base compensation range for this role in the posted location is: $135,000 - $225,000. Position Purpose: A Home Services Sales Consultant is responsible for selling the Company's exterior and interior products and services to customers. The Sales Consultant's primary responsibility is outside sales visits to customer homes and trade shows. Although sales efforts and incidental activities may take place at a customer's home or through virtual channels, a Sales Consultant will spend the majority of their working time traveling and away from a dedicated office environment. Sales Consultants will travel to customers' homes to make sales calls, assess customer needs, make individually-tailored product recommendations, develop and negotiate customized price quotes, present warranty information and financial options that meet the customer's needs, and maintain/drive profitability. The Sales Consultant will also complete required sales contracts and paperwork, and take measurements using industry-standard methods to ensure orders meet required installation specifications. The Sales Consultant is responsible for proactively soliciting and acquiring new customers inside assigned THD stores and during industry events (such as Home Shows). To drive sales and increase the pipeline of potential customers, a Sales Consultant will travel to their assigned stores, maintain local relationships, educate store associates on HDIS offerings, and bring awareness to HDIS programs.
